We are nestled in Hazel Valley in the Ozark Mountains, in beautiful Northwest Arkansas.  We are located along the Middle Fork/White River, about a mile north of the Ozark National Forest.  The river has the most stunning aqua color water. This region is also known as Reed Township, it is a very rural area with many ranches and cabins and the friendliest people you could ever meet.  Our ranch sits on 28 acres with about 20 acres of it hardwood forest (oak, walnut, hickory, etc.) with a speckling of cedar trees and mountains. There is also a few natural springs, a waterfall and two ponds.

This area experiences all four seasons; Many shades of green and an abundance of flowers and wild berries that last spring through summer, Vibrant color changing leaves of autumn and a small amount of snow and ice in the winter which I like to call postcard snow.

Local wildlife includes; White tail deer, black bears, foxes, raccoons, bats, coyotes, mountain lions and many more. There are many birds also; woodpeckers, blue herons, green herons, osprey, hawks, owls, cardinals, jays, wrens, king fisher and in the winter, the majestic bald eagle.  Of course we have other, not so cuddly creatures like snakes, frogs, lizards, newts, salamanders and turtles.

Many of the local ranches raise cattle, chickens, goats, pigs, llamas and even bison.  Some of the ranchers grow crops and the friendly neighbors are always willing to drop off the labors of their hard work, they are also very willing to lend a hand with whatever you need.
